"Lagrima 3 By Edd Pearman"
"British artist Edd Pearman is known for his iconic paintings of the human form. Using oversimplification and limited palettes, Pearman captures his subjects with super-real clarity, reminding us that the painted form still possesses power over the photographic. Taking its name from the Spanish for ‘teardrop’, Pearman’s ‘Lágrima’ collection depicts a series of matadors, caught momentarily as they tumble through the air. Set against a flat, grey background, ’Lágrima 3’ is adorned in traditional dress, in shades of rose-pink and creamy-beige. As he falls, his soft, scarlet cape billows outwards like a parachute, holding him in delicate suspension - a beautiful juxtaposition to the brutality of the bull fight. Pearman has painted his subject with such sensitivity to light and shade that the image appears almost computer generated. By setting the modern and antiquated processes in dialogue, Pearman’s print reasserts the value of fine art in the twenty-first century."

"Not Lost, But Gone Before... By Magnus Gjoen"
"Magnus Gjoen - former designer for Vivienne Westwood - knows a thing or two about style. Having recently turned his hand to the art of print making, Gjoen creates images that are full of startling beauty as well as a profundity of thought: his art explores the interaction between power and fragility, juxtaposing the two states for maximum conceptual effect. Gjoen’s work blends a range of styles, incorporating a street and pop aesthetic into a fine art approach. Against an ice-white background, ‘Not Lost, But Gone Before…’ depicts a human skull, washed with a dark grey Baroque, floral pattern. Tiny butterflies alight on the macabre cranium, beautifully highlighting the gossamer line between life and death in Gjoen’s modern day memento mori."

"La Baleine By Olivier Leger"
"Olivier Leger is an East Midlands based artist, whose intricate illustrations explore ecology, biology and nature. Surreal and imaginative, Leger’s pen and ink work responds to the wonder of the natural world, creating tiny ecosystems packed with life. ‘La Beleine’ depicts the mighty sperm whale, its enormous body meticulously crafted from a host marine organisms: starfish and barnacles, shrimp and squid, float through the ocean waves of the whale’s body, while mountains, trees, and even tiny ships, coast its fluid surface. The original famously took Leger ten months to complete, with every stroke of the pen carefully considered to mirror the notion of connectedness that underpins his awe-inspiring aesthetic."

"Golden Era By Agent X"
"Agent X is an experimental multimedia artist, working at the forefront of contemporary art with a unique aesthetic that juxtaposes pop culture, fashion, music, politics and race. His memorable moniker hints at the ungraspable nature of his art, which shifts from piece to piece, never the same while always seeking to probe the role of the artwork. Poignantly, the name Agent X also alludes to a brutal moment in American history: X signifies the last name commonly given to African American slaves and, working under this pseudonym, the elusive artist strives to honour the victims of this history, seeing himself as “a slave to my art in a twisted way.” ‘Golden Era’ depicts a graffiti’d brick wall, over which the artist has layered a golden film. What appears at first to be an abstract, cut-out pattern, slowly reveals itself as a photograph of a group of young black men. Creating texture and depth, Agent X’s print is a celebration of urban black youth culture in its golden era."
